So yesterday I went to RSM (Rohingya Society in Malaysia) to meet their President, Dr Hamid and as well administrator Brother Abdul Ghani.

I've first met Brother Abdul Ghani last year in December. During the first meeting in December last year we were only to get the idea and pictures on the conditions and status of the refugees of Rohingya.

I was informed that currently in Malaysia there are about 30 thousand refugees came to Malaysia to get protection. And that figures given are only based on the refugees who came and registered under the organisation. RSM believe there are more refugees out there who did not register with RSM.

Just a brief introduction of the organization. Rohingya Society in Malaysia is an organization under UNCHR. It was set up to oversee the welfare of the refugees of Rohingya in Malaysia. It was set up in year 2010.

RSM at the same time receives help in terms of financial and facilities from NGO and as well as the Government of Malaysia.

Currently they are renting shop house in Lembah Maju, Ampang for both school and office subsidized by PERKIM.

Although with the financial support from few NGOs and the Government they are still lacking of many things.
